blink

超能陆战队之大白的制作过程

孤街浪徒 提交于 2020-07-27 13:45:54
效果图如下:            友情提示:本篇文章只是用来熟练掌握css样式和布局能力,空闲时间不妨敲一遍,增加一些体验,我也不算白敲一遍。。 是不是有点心动呢?接下来请看具体步骤:   首先先把HTML部分先写完,做出整体的结构: < div class ="baymax" > <!-- 定义头部 眼睛、嘴巴 --> < div class ="head" > < div class ="eye" ></ div > < div class ="eye2" ></ div > < div class ="mouth" ></ div > </ div > <!-- 定义躯干 --> < div class ="torso" > < div class ="heart" ></ div > </ div > <!-- 定义肚子腹部 --> < div class ="belly" > < div class ="cover" ></ div > </ div > <!-- 定义左臂 包括一大一小两个手指 --> < div class ="left_arm" > < div class ="l_bigFinger" ></ div > < div class ="l_smallFinger" ></ div > </ div > <!-- 定义右臂 包括一大一小两个手指 -->

opengl update model position while camera position not updated in time causes blinking (model fly out of view)

自作多情 提交于 2020-06-01 06:22:26
问题 I rendered a scene having earth and a satellite. The position of the satellite is collected and updated by a thread. The position data is provided by an background calculation program. // main.cpp void CollectCraft(void) { SetupChannel(); int iFlag = 1; while(iFlag > 0) { iFlag = CollectData(); Sleep(10); } CloseChannel(); } int main(void) { CreateThread(NULL, NULL, (LPTHREAD_START_ROUTINE)CollectCraft, 0, NULL, NULL); // in collect.cpp RenderMainWindow(); // in render.cpp return 1; } The

解决Chrome浏览器自动记录用户名和密码的黄色背景问题和该解决方法与tab切换至下一个input冲突的问题。

折月煮酒 提交于 2020-05-09 12:10:39
哈哈哈,是不是标题很长呀,不逗你们了。其实这么长的标题主要就说了两件事:   第一件:解决Chrome浏览器自动记录用户名和密码的黄色背景问题。   第二件:输入完用户名后按下tab键切换至下一个输入密码input。这个效果和第一件的解决方案有些冲突。这里也用一种简单粗暴的方式解决了。   那我们接下来先解决第一件事:Chrome浏览器自动记录用户名和密码的黄色背景问题。   这个问题我上网查了很多解决方法,大致就是以下几点,那如果就是总结,这篇文章也没有写的必要,问题就在于我试了下文所有的方法,都不好使,所以,我自己想出了解决办法,简单粗暴,请大家耐心看下去:     1.如果想去掉黄色背景,但是保留自动记录用户名和密码的,使用box-shadow,利用阴影可以解决。但是一旦input背景为图片或是透明,那么,这个办法解决不了这个问题。     2.那既然这样,就不要记住密码和用户名了,于是网上又有如下的集中解决方案:       1).通常会在form表单上加入autocomplete="off" 或者 在输入框中加入autocomplete="off"。       2).修改disabled属性: if(navigator.userAgent.toLowerCase().indexOf("chrome") != -1){ var inputers = document

使用Blink SQL+UDAF实现差值聚合计算

孤者浪人 提交于 2020-05-09 11:28:09
本案例根据某电网公司的真实业务需求,通过Blink SQL+UDAF实现实时流上的差值聚合计算,通过本案例,让读者熟悉UDAF编写,并理解UDAF中的方法调用关系和顺序。 感谢@军长在实现过程中的指导。笔者水平有限,若有纰漏,请批评指出。 一、客户需求 电网公司每天采集各个用户的电表数据(格式如下表),其中data_date为电表数据上报时间,cons_id为电表id,r1为电表度数,其他字段与计算逻辑无关,可忽略。为了后续演示方便,仅输入cons_id=100000002的数据。 no(string) data_date(string) cons_id(string) org_no(string) r1(double) 101 20190716 100000002 35401 13.76 101 20190717 100000002 35401 14.12 101 20190718 100000002 35401 16.59 101 20190719 100000002 35401 18.89 表1:输入数据 电网公司希望通过实时计算(Blink)对电表数据处理后,每天得到每个电表最近两天(当天和前一天)的差值数据,结果类似如下表: cons_id(string) data_date(string) subDegreeR1(double) 100000002 20190717 0

Effective C++ 读书笔记

匆匆过客 提交于 2020-05-08 10:18:52
---恢复内容开始---   世界上有两种C++程序员,一种是读过Efective C++ 的,一种是没有读过的。 条款01:视 C++ 为一个语言联邦 C。 Object-Oriented C++。 Template C++。 STL。 条款02:尽量以 const, enum, inline 替换 #define 1. class 专属常量:为了将常量的作用域限制于 class 内,必须让它成为 class 的一个成员(member);而为确保此常量至多只有一份实体,你必须让它成为一个 static 成员: 1 class GamePlayer { 2 private : 3 static const int NumTurns = 5 ; // 常量声明式 4 int scores[NumTurns]; // 使用该常量 5 ... 6 }; 现在是 NumTurns 的声明式而非定义式。通常 C++ 要求你对所使用的任何东西提供定义式,但如果是 class 专属常量又是 static 且为整数类型(integral type, 例如 ints, chars, bools),则需特殊处理。只要不取它们的地址,便可以声明并使用它们而无须提供定义式。但如果要取其地址(或编译器要求),就必须另外提供定义式如下: const int GamePlayer::NumTurns; //

张高兴的 .NET Core IoT 入门指南:(一)环境配置、Blink、部署

与世无争的帅哥 提交于 2020-05-05 13:18:56
如何在 Raspberry Pi 的 Raspbian 上构建使用 GPIO 引脚的 IoT 程序?你可能会回答使用 C++ 或 Python 去访问 Raspberry Pi 的引脚。现在,C# 程序员可以使用 .NET Core 在 Linux 上构建 IoT 应用程序。只需要引入 System.Device.Gpio NuGet 包即可。 提示 因为 .NET Core JIT 依赖于 ARMv7 指令集,因此处理器架构新于 ARMv7 的 Linux 开发板都可以使用此包进行硬件操作。当然,一些特殊的硬件操作除外,比如对 GPIO 引脚进行上拉,这需要对处理器的寄存器进行访问,而 System.Device.Gpio 对不支持的硬件仅实现了通用操作。 若要继续阅读下面的内容,你需要准备: 安装有 Linux 的 Raspberry Pi 2B/3B/3A+/3B+ Visual Studio 2019 用于构建程序的 .NET Core SDK (版本大于 2.1) 环境配置 首先获取 Raspberry Pi 的硬件接口的访问权限。 提示 远程访问 Raspbian 可以使用 putty 通过 SSH 进行访问,也可以使用 apt 安装 xrdp ,通过 Windows 远程桌面进行访问。对于没有桌面环境的 Raspbian Lite,可以通过执行 sudo raspi

越南人怎么看中国人,我该怎么办?

霸气de小男生 提交于 2020-05-03 20:57:39
越南人怎么看中国人,我该怎么办? 首先,亚洲的种族主义概念不像西方的黑人和白人之间的问题。在西方,如果一个白人在工作场所或者约会场所辱骂黑人的话,肯定立马上新闻并产生不良的影响。 Asiahas a complex history as it is a complex place. Other continents are tooobviously, but it is especially true in Asia where so many things have occurredfor millennium. 亚洲有复杂的历史,因为这是个复杂的地方。其他大洲也是如此。亚洲尤其如此,很多事情已经存在了几千年。 Ifyou’re lucky, you’ll find a Vietnamese fangirl/fanboy who watch too muchC-drama, read too much C-novel and love too much Chinese celebrities. They willdo more than love your culture, ethnicity and they will be very affectionatetowards you. 如果你幸运的话,你会发现有些越南年轻人喜欢看中国连续剧,看中国小说,喜欢中国名人

Flink 新场景:OLAP 引擎性能优化及应用案例

那年仲夏 提交于 2020-05-01 12:02:34
摘要:本文由阿里巴巴技术专家贺小令(晓令)分享,主要介绍 Apache Flink 新场景 OLAP 引擎,内容分为以下四部分: 背景介绍 Flink OLAP 引擎 案例介绍 未来计划 一、背景介绍 1.OLAP 及其分类 OLAP 是一种让用户可以用从不同视角方便快捷的分析数据的计算方法。主流的 OLAP 可以分为3类:多维 OLAP ( Multi-dimensional OLAP )、关系型 OLAP ( Relational OLAP ) 和混合 OLAP ( Hybrid OLAP ) 三大类。 (1)多维 OLAP ( MOLAP ) 传统的 OLAP 分析方式 数据存储在多维数据集中 (2)关系型 OLAP ( ROLAP ) 以关系数据库为核心,以关系型结构进行多维数据的表示 通过 SQL 的 where 条件以呈现传统 OLAP 的切片、切块功能 (3)混合 OLAP ( HOLAP ) 将 MOLAP 和 ROLPA 的优势结合起来,以获得更快的性能 以下将详细介绍每种分类的具体特征。 ■ 多维 OLAP ( MOLAP ) MOLAP 的典型代表是 Kylin 和 Druid。 MOLAP 处理流程 首先,对原始数据做数据预处理;然后,将预处理后的数据存至数据仓库,用户的请求通过 OLAP server 即可查询数据仓库中的数据。 MOLAP 的优点和缺点

webview的替代方案:自带浏览器引擎,然后向上封装好接口。

a 夏天 提交于 2020-04-29 12:26:57
目前来说主要有两种方案: 第一种:蹭微信的X5内核,因为腾讯已经不再开放X5内核下载了,所以只能蹭。这种方案的弱点在于必须他呀儿的装微信或者QQ。而且可能被腾讯插入广告。 腾讯X5服务 第二种:自己嵌入一个开源的浏览器内核啊,X5就是以chromium为基础来进行封装的,而且在后续版本改为blink内核,紧跟google脚步啊。我们也可以自己在APP中自带这样一个浏览器的内核,然后封装好相应的接口给我们的APP调用。 Chromium 来源: oschina 链接: https://my.oschina.net/u/4383937/blog/4258033

Flink 流批一体的实践与探索

妖精的绣舞 提交于 2020-04-28 15:34:17
自 Google Dataflow 模型被提出以来,流批一体就成为分布式计算引擎最为主流的发展趋势。流批一体意味着计算引擎同时具备流计算的低延迟和批计算的高吞吐高稳定性,提供统一编程接口开发两种场景的应用并保证它们的底层执行逻辑是一致的。对用户来说流批一体很大程度上减少了开发维护的成本,但同时这对计算引擎来说是一个很大的挑战。 作为 Dataflow 模型的最早采用者之一,Apache Flink 在流批一体特性的完成度上在开源项目中是十分领先的。本文将基于社区资料和笔者的经验,介绍 Flink 目前(1.10)流批一体的现状以及未来的发展规划。 概况 相信不少读者都知道,Flink 遵循 Dataflow 模型的理念: 批处理是流处理的特例。不过出于批处理场景的执行效率、资源需求和复杂度各方面的考虑,在 Flink 设计之初流处理应用和批处理应用尽管底层都是流处理,但在编程 API 上是分开的。这允许 Flink 在执行层面仍沿用批处理的优化技术,并简化掉架构移除掉不需要的 watermark、checkpoint 等特性。 图1. Flink 经典架构 在 Flink 架构上,负责物理执行环境的 Runtime 层是统一的流处理,上面分别有独立的 DataStream 和 DataSet 两个 API,两者基于不同的任务类型(Stream Task/Batch Task)和